Output 6baa95e52023c1a7aa29a95cb5cd5916608aa8a60b802d8e691d8f028bf26585:0

value
24319722
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86d5cf5c7392bf1a1b0720657556c7cb35b08003 OP_EQUAL
address
3Dyxc2cPds4s2qUgTsBNijyWxfggvf6HB3
transaction
6baa95e52023c1a7aa29a95cb5cd5916608aa8a60b802d8e691d8f028bf26585
spent
true